Closed petition Review barriers to entry to the police as a result of residing outside the UK

Closed on

I'm calling for the Government to commission a review into barriers to entry to the police as a result of residing outside the UK, and in particular requirements for recruits to have been resident in the UK for three years, which unfairly prevents many qualified persons from joining the police.

I'm a UK citizen born in the UK. I served in the UK Army & Police. I'm a qualified Police Firearms Instructor, but I can't apply to join the police because I've lived in the US for the last 20 years. I have worked in the US & UAE training Police Officers, and completed background checks within 1 month of living in those countries, but I can't work in my own country. The Government should review these barriers to entry, and work with law enforcement bodies to remove these.
